Perché senza testa? La separazione strategica delle preoccupazioni
Il monolite (liquido) contro la pila (idrogeno). Quando separare il frontend dal backend per ottenere velocità, flessibilità e dominio omnicanale.
“Commercio senza testa.” È la parola d’ordine del decennio. Le agenzie lo vendono come una soluzione miracolosa. “Diventa senza testa e tutti i tuoi problemi svaniranno.” Questa è una bugia. Headless risolve problemi specifici (Velocità, Flessibilità), ma ne crea di nuovi (Complessità, Costo). In qualità di CTO o Fondatore, devi comprendere il compromesso. È la differenza tra affittare un appartamento ammobiliato (Shopify Liquid) e costruire una casa su misura (Headless). Uno è facile. L’altro è esattamente quello che vuoi, ma devi riparare tu stesso l’impianto idraulico.
Perché Maison Code ne parla
In Maison Code Paris, operiamo all’intersezione tra Lusso e Tecnologia. Abbiamo visto troppi marchi investire milioni nella “Trasformazione Digitale” solo per vedere una crescita piatta.
Discutiamo di questo perché il ROI di questa strategia è spesso frainteso. Non si tratta solo di “modernizzazione”; si tratta di massimizzare il Lifetime Value (LTV) di ogni interazione digitale.
Perché Maison Code discute di architettura con i CEO
L’architettura detta la velocità. Se le tue fondamenta sono lente, il tuo marketing è lento. Costruiamo vetrine senza testa per i marchi che hanno superato il modello. Utilizziamo l’idrogeno (stack di Shopify) per darti il meglio di entrambi i mondi: La stabilità del backend di Shopify + L’infinita flessibilità di un frontend React.
1. L’architettura: la decapitazione
In un Monolith tradizionale (come WordPress o Standard Shopify):
- Il backend (corpo) coinvolge il database, l’inventario e la logica di pagamento.
- Il frontend (Head) è il livello del tema/presentazione.
- Sono fusi insieme. Non puoi cambiare l’uno senza l’altro.
In Architettura senza testa:
- Tagliamo la testa.
- Il backend (Shopify Plus) diventa una pura API. Invia semplicemente dati JSON.
- Il frontend è un’applicazione separata (React, Next.js, Hydrogen) ospitata altrove (Vercel).
- Parlano tramite API.
2. I 3 motivi per cambiare
1. Il tetto della velocità
Un tema Liquid è veloce… inizialmente. Quindi installi 15 app. Il marketing aggiunge 10 pixel. Aggiungi una logica complessa. Il tempo di risposta del server rallenta. Hai raggiunto il limite. Non puoi ottimizzare il server perché Shopify ne è il proprietario. Con Headless: possiedi il server (Node.js). È possibile implementare l’Edge Caching. Puoi utilizzare Componenti React Server. Puoi ottenere un punteggio Lighthouse di 100/100 perché hai il controllo totale su ogni byte di HTML inviato al browser. (Vedi Milliseconds Money).
2. Il cervello omnicanale
In un Monolite, il “Sito Web” è l’unica testa. Ma cosa succede se vuoi vendere:
- Un’app mobile (iOS/Android)
- Un orologio intelligente
- Un assistente vocale (Alexa)
- Un chiosco nel tuo negozio al dettaglio
- Uno specchio intelligente In un Monolito, devi creare integrazioni separate per ciascuna. In Headless hai Un backend. Shopify invia i dati a qualsiasi responsabile. L’app mobile utilizza esattamente la stessa API del sito web. Il livello delle scorte è sempre sincronizzato. Questo è Commercio unificato.
3. Esperienza dello sviluppatore (DX) e talento
Gli ingegneri di alto livello non vogliono scrivere codice Liquid (un linguaggio di template di nicchia). Vogliono scrivere React, TypeScript e Tailwind. Questi sono gli standard del settore. Se vuoi assumere i migliori talenti di Google o Facebook per costruire il tuo negozio, hai bisogno di uno stack moderno. Headless attira sviluppatori migliori. Gli sviluppatori migliori creano funzionalità migliori.
3. La lista di controllo “Quando NON restare senza testa”.
Senza testa è costoso.
- Costo di creazione: \€100.000 - \€500.000 (rispetto a \€20.000 per un tema).
- Manutenzione: è necessario un ingegnere DevOps. Sei responsabile del tempo di attività.
- Compatibilità app: molte app Shopify (recensioni, ricerca) funzionano “out of the box” sui temi ma richiedono l’integrazione API personalizzata per Headless.
NON andare senza testa se:
- Le entrate sono inferiori a \ € 5 milioni / anno. (Il ROI non c’è).
- Non hai un responsabile tecnico interno. (Le agenzie ti bloccheranno).
- Il tuo prodotto è semplice. (Le magliette non hanno bisogno di un’architettura complessa).
4. La strategia migratoria: il modello strangolatore
Non devi riscrivere tutto da un giorno all’altro. Usa il Schema del fico strangolatore.
- Mantieni il checkout su Shopify (non toccare i soldi).
- Sposta la home page su Headless (Next.js) per velocità.
- Sposta le pagine dei prodotti.
- Sposta il blog. Sostituisci lentamente il vecchio sistema pezzo per pezzo finché il monolito non scompare. Ciò riduce il rischio. Puoi convalidare i vantaggi in termini di velocità sulla home page prima di impegnarti nell’intera ricostruzione.
5. Il dilemma del CMS (indipendenza del marketing)
In Headless, gli sviluppatori detengono le chiavi. Se il Marketing vuole cambiare un banner, spesso deve chiedere a uno sviluppatore (commit Git). Questo è un collo di bottiglia. Soluzione: Sanity.io o Contentful. Collega un CMS headless alla tua vetrina headless. Ciò fornisce al marketing un’interfaccia utente “Page Builder”. Possono trascinare e rilasciare i componenti senza scrivere codice. Lo sviluppatore costruisce i “Blocchi Lego” (Componenti). Il Marketer costruisce il “castello” (pagina).
##6. Il costo del talento
(Vedi Tech 10x Engineer). Senza testa richiede ingegneri senior. Stai costruendo un sistema distribuito. Hai bisogno di persone che comprendano i limiti di velocità API, le strategie di memorizzazione nella cache e la gestione dello stato. Se ti attieni a Monolith, un Junior Liquid Dev può sopravvivere. Se diventi Headless con Junior Devs, creerai un pasticcio lento e pieno di bug. Budget per il talento, o non farlo.
8. L’API Economy (commercio componibile)
Headless fa parte di una tendenza più ampia: il Composable Commerce. Invece di comprare una “Suite” (Salesforce) che fa tutto male… Acquisti il “Best of Breed” per ogni funzione.
- Cerca: Algolia.
- CMS: sanità mentale.
- Pagamenti: Stripe.
- Frontend: Vercel. Componi la tua pila come i blocchi Lego. Se l’Algolia diventa troppo costosa, la scambi con Typesense. Non sei bloccato. L’Indipendenza dal fornitore è una risorsa strategica.
9. Blocco del venditore (La trappola)
I monoliti vogliono intrappolarti. “Usa i nostri pagamenti. Usa la nostra email. Usa i nostri temi.” È conveniente. Ma se aumentano i prezzi del 30%, sei bloccato. Senza testa ti dà la leva. Possiedi il codice frontend. Se Shopify raddoppia le tariffe, puoi migrare il backend su BigCommerce o CommerceTools senza modificare il design del frontend. I clienti non se ne accorgeranno nemmeno. Coprire i rischi della tua piattaforma è un business intelligente.
10. Il Bilancio della Performance (Disciplina)
Headless non garantisce la velocità. Puoi costruire un sito Headless lento. Hai bisogno di un budget di rendimento. “La home page deve contenere meno di 100 KB di JavaScript.” “Il primo Contentful Paint (FCP) deve essere inferiore a 1.2s.” Applicalo nella pipeline CI/CD. Se uno sviluppatore tenta di unire un PR che aggiunge una libreria da 500kb… la compilazione fallisce. Disciplina automatizzata. Ciò è possibile solo in un ambiente headless in cui controlli il processo di creazione.
11. Il mito del SEO (rendering lato server)
“L’headless è dannoso per la SEO perché è JavaScript.” Falso (nel 2026). Se usi il rendering lato client (SPA), sì, non va bene. Ma utilizziamo il Server Side Rendering (SSR) o la Static Site Generation (SSG) tramite Next.js. Il server invia codice HTML completamente formato a Googlebot. Google lo adora. È più veloce e più pulito del codice Liquid. Non ascoltare consigli obsoleti. SSR è il gold standard per la SEO.
12. La tassa sull’innovazione (personalizzata o standard)
Con Headless paghi una “tassa sull’innovazione”. Se Shopify rilascia una nuova funzionalità (ad esempio “Shop Promise Badge”), questa verrà visualizzata automaticamente su Temi. Su Senza Testa? Devi costruirtelo da solo. Stai costantemente cercando di recuperare il ritardo con la piattaforma. Strategia: crea su misura solo ciò che deve essere personalizzato. Utilizza Shopify Checkout standard (non andare senza testa al momento del pagamento). Concentra i tuoi token ingegneristici sugli elementi distintivi di differenziazione (ricerca visiva, configuratore 3D), non sulle caratteristiche delle materie prime.
13. Conclusione: è una questione di controllo
Diventa senza testa quando i vincoli della piattaforma danneggiano le tue entrate più del costo degli ingegneri. Quando è necessario eseguire un’interazione specifica (ad esempio, un configuratore di prodotto 3D) che un tema semplicemente non è in grado di gestire. Senza testa non è una tendenza. È il modello di maturità del commercio su larga scala. Ti compra il futuro.
Hai raggiunto il limite del Liquid?
Progettiamo soluzioni Headless scalabili utilizzando Hydrogen e Next.js.